Professional Qualifications <br />Company Overview <br />Persons Services Corp. (PSC) is headquartered out of Mobile, Alabama with offices <br />across the Southeast including Fort Lauderdale, FL. Our firm is privately held with <br />over 45 years of experience in almost all aspects of the construction industry. We <br />take pride in our role as a premiere project solutions company, offering a <br />comprehensive range of services. Our status as a privately owned entity allows us <br />to adapt to each client's and project's unique needs. We provide General and <br />Specialty Contracting Services with established trade partners and direct-hire <br />construction services that cover the complete spectrum from engineering, civil, <br />mechanical, piping, electrical, and instrumentation to start-up assistance in-house. <br />Our services are designed to deliver the most cost-effective solutions through <br />proven project delivery systems and a best-in-class workforce.
